Wanda Silbe's Obituary
Wanda Silbe, age 90, of Pinckneyville, IL, passed away on Thursday, March 21, 2019 at 6:47 a.m. in Pinckneyville Community Hospital, Pinckneyville, IL.
Wanda was born on April 4, 1928 in Perry County, IL, a daughter to Richard and Nora Ann (Rice) Hutchings. On November 27, 1945, she married Marty Silbe in Kansas City, MO and he survives. She was a member of Oak Grove Baptist Church, Pinckneyville, IL and many years ago, she served on the kitchen committee at Beaucoup Baptist Church, Pinckneyville, IL. Wanda had worked at Decca Records, P.N. Hirsch and as a cook at Pinckneyville Jr. High School cafeteria. She was often doing things for others and she loved her family dearly. Wanda's greatest joy was her grandchildren and spending time with them.
